What Could Bloody Stool With Pain In Lower Abdomen Indicate?

I have been having bright red blood in the toilet after a bowel movement. There is quite a bit of blood and I had a colonoscopy done a few months ago which showed non bleeding hemrhoids and 3 benign polyps. I have been having pain on both my right lower and left side of my abdomen. I've had 3 c-sections in the past and my gallbladder removed. I have also had a scope done and I have a hiatal hernia, peptic ulcers, and gerd. I have been to my doctor several times and they have been trying to find an answer for over a year now. Im tired of playing games. Do you have any idea what could be causing this?

General Surgeon 's  Response
Hi.
Thanks for your query.
Noted the history and understood the concerns.
You have multiple problems of bleeding per rectum which may be due to diagnosed Piles or polyps as already seen on colonoscopy and hence needs a review colonoscopy and surgical treatment for polyps as well as hemorrhoids.
Upper GI Endoscopy is showing hiatal hernia, GERD and peptic ulcers which need proper medical management.
Soft bland diet.
Control of stress and anxiety.
Avoid the foods and beverages that instigate or enhance the problems.
Be stick to one specialty Doctor till you are cured and second opinion should be sought only if needed or advised by your treating Doctors to avoid confusion and having proper management.
